Effect of treatment of Bis(3‐triethoxysilyl propyl)tetrasulfane on physical property of in situ sodium activated and organomodified bentonite clay – SBR rubber nanocomposite

Abstract: This study describes the effect of treatment of Bis(3-triethoxysilyl propyl)tetrasulfane (silane coupling agent, Si69, TESPT) on in situ sodium activated, organo modified bentonite clay -styrene butadiene rubber ( SBR) nanocomposite. transmission electron microscopy and Wide angle X-ray diffraction indicated the intercalation as well as partial exfoliation in both the organoclay and silane treated organoclay compound.
